Thief loses thumb in botched robbery in Taita Taveta

 

A suspected robber lost his left thumb in a botched robbery attempt in the county on Thursday.

However, the suspect still managed to escape with body and head injuries. A senior police officer who visited the scene said they are preserving the thumb as they carry on with investigations.

Taita Sub-County OCPD Benjamin Muhia said the suspect, who is still at large, raided an M-Pesa shop at Kitukunyi Trading Centre and attacked Emmanuel Mwakai Msakamale, the shop owner, with an iron bar leading to a struggle.

But in his defence, Mr Msakamale struck the suspect with a panga and chopped off his finger. Police are seeking the public's help in tracking down the suspect.

"We have also informed all public and private hospitals and asked them to alert the police should anyone with a missing thumb seek treatment," said Mr Muhia.
